Robobo
Main Page
Related Pages
Modules
Classes
Files
Examples
Modules
Here is a list of all modules:
[detail level
1
2
]
►
Basic Math Functions
Vector Absolute Value
Vector Addition
Vector Dot Product
Vector Multiplication
Vector Negate
Vector Offset
Vector Scale
Vector Shift
Vector Subtraction
►
Fast Math Functions
Cosine
Sine
Square Root
►
Complex Math Functions
Complex Conjugate
Complex Dot Product
Complex Magnitude
Complex Magnitude Squared
Complex-by-Complex Multiplication
Complex-by-Real Multiplication
►
Filtering Functions
High Precision Q31 Biquad Cascade Filter
Biquad Cascade IIR Filters Using Direct Form I Structure
Biquad Cascade IIR Filters Using a Direct Form II Transposed Structure
Convolution
Partial Convolution
Correlation
Finite Impulse Response (FIR) Decimator
Finite Impulse Response (FIR) Filters
Finite Impulse Response (FIR) Lattice Filters
Finite Impulse Response (FIR) Sparse Filters
Infinite Impulse Response (IIR) Lattice Filters
Least Mean Square (LMS) Filters
Normalized LMS Filters
Finite Impulse Response (FIR) Interpolator
►
Matrix Functions
Matrix Addition
Matrix Initialization
Matrix Inverse
Matrix Multiplication
Matrix Scale
Matrix Subtraction
Matrix Transpose
►
Transform Functions
Complex FFT Functions
DCT Type IV Functions
Real FFT Functions
►
Controller Functions
Sine Cosine
PID Motor Control
Vector Clarke Transform
Vector Inverse Clarke Transform
Vector Park Transform
Vector Inverse Park transform
►
Statistics Functions
Maximum
Mean
Minimum
Power
Root mean square (RMS)
Standard deviation
Variance
►
Support Functions
Vector Copy
Vector Fill
Convert 32-bit floating point value
Convert 16-bit Integer value
Convert 32-bit Integer value
Convert 8-bit Integer value
►
Interpolation Functions
Linear Interpolation
Bilinear Interpolation
►
Examples
Class Marks Example
Convolution Example
Dot Product Example
Frequency Bin Example
FIR Lowpass Filter Example
Graphic Audio Equalizer Example
Linear Interpolate Example
Matrix Example
Signal Convergence Example
SineCosine Example
Variance Example
CMSIS MISRA-C:2004 Compliance Exceptions
CMSIS Core Definitions
►
CMSIS Core Register
CMSIS Core
CMSIS NVIC
CMSIS SCB
CMSIS SysTick
CMSIS Core Debug
CMSIS System Control and ID Register not in the SCB
CMSIS ITM
►
CMSIS Core Function Interface
CMSIS Core NVIC Functions
CMSIS Core SysTick Functions
CMSIS Core Debug Functions
CMSIS Core Register Access Functions
CMSIS SIMD Intrinsics
CMSIS Core Instruction Interface
xCoRoutineCreate
vCoRoutineSchedule
crSTART
crDELAY
crQUEUE_SEND
crQUEUE_RECEIVE
crQUEUE_SEND_FROM_ISR
crQUEUE_RECEIVE_FROM_ISR
►
EventGroup
EventGroupHandle_t
xEventGroupCreate
xEventGroupWaitBits
xEventGroupClearBits
xEventGroupSetBitsFromISR
xEventGroupSetBits
xEventGroupSync
xEventGroupGetBits
xEventGroupGetBitsFromISR
xQueueCreate
xQueueSend
xQueueOverwrite
xQueueReceive
xQueuePeekFromISR
uxQueueMessagesWaiting
vQueueDelete
xQueueSendFromISR
xQueueOverwriteFromISR
xQueueReceiveFromISR
vSemaphoreCreateBinary
xSemaphoreTake
xSemaphoreTakeRecursive
xSemaphoreGive
xSemaphoreGiveRecursive
xSemaphoreGiveFromISR
vSemaphoreCreateMutex
xSemaphoreCreateCounting
vSemaphoreDelete
TaskHandle_t
taskYIELD
taskENTER_CRITICAL
taskEXIT_CRITICAL
taskDISABLE_INTERRUPTS
taskENABLE_INTERRUPTS
xTaskCreate
xTaskCreateRestricted
vTaskDelete
vTaskDelay
vTaskDelayUntil
uxTaskPriorityGet
vTaskPrioritySet
vTaskSuspend
vTaskResume
vTaskResumeFromISR
vTaskStartScheduler
vTaskEndScheduler
vTaskSuspendAll
xTaskResumeAll
xTaskGetTickCount
xTaskGetTickCountFromISR
uxTaskGetNumberOfTasks
pcTaskGetTaskName
vTaskList
vTaskGetRunTimeStats
xTaskNotify
xTaskNotifyWait
xTaskNotifyGive
ulTaskNotifyTake
xTaskNotifyStateClear
Controller Area Network (CAN) Driver
USB Device Driver (UDD)
USB Host Driver (UHD)
Analog-to-digital Converter (ADC)
Enhanced Embedded Flash Controller (EEFC)
General Purpose Backup Registers (GPBR)
Power Management Controller (PMC)
Reset Controller (RSTC)
Synchronous Serial Controller (SSC)
TRNG - True Random Number Generator
>_Peripherals <Device> Peripherals
Analog-to-digital Converter
Chip Identifier
Digital-to-Analog Converter Controller
Embedded Flash Controller
General Purpose Backup Register
AHB Bus Matrix
Peripheral DMA Controller
Parallel Input/Output Controller
Power Management Controller
Pulse Width Modulation Controller
Reset Controller
Real-time Clock
Real-time Timer
Serial Peripheral Interface
Supply Controller
Timer Counter
Two-wire Interface
Universal Asynchronous Receiver Transmitter
Universal Synchronous Asynchronous Receiver Transmitter
Watchdog Timer
►
SAM3N00A defin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3N00B defin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3N0A defin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3N0B defin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3N0C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3N1A defin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3N1B defin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3N1C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3N2A defin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3N2B defin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3N2C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3N4A defin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3N4B defin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3N4C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
Analog Comparator Controller
Analog-to-digital Converter
Chip Identifier
Cyclic Redundancy Check Calculation Unit
Digital-to-Analog Converter Controller
Embedded Flash Controller
General Purpose Backup Register
High Speed MultiMedia Card Interface
AHB Bus Matrix
Peripheral DMA Controller
Parallel Input/Output Controller
Power Management Controller
Pulse Width Modulation Controller
Reset Controller
Real-time Clock
Real-time Timer
Static Memory Controller
Serial Peripheral Interface
Synchronous Serial Controller
Supply Controller
Timer Counter
Two-wire Interface
Universal Asynchronous Receiver Transmitter
USB Device Port
Universal Synchronous Asynchronous Receiver Transmitter
Watchdog Timer
►
SAM3S1A defin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3S1B defin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3S1C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3S2A defin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3S2B defin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3S2C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3S4A defin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3S4B defin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3S4C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
Analog Comparator Controller
Analog-to-digital Converter
Chip Identifier
Cyclic Redundancy Check Calculation Unit
Digital-to-Analog Converter Controller
Embedded Flash Controller
General Purpose Backup Register
High Speed MultiMedia Card Interface
AHB Bus Matrix
Peripheral DMA Controller
Parallel Input/Output Controller
Power Management Controller
Pulse Width Modulation Controller
Reset Controller
Real-time Clock
Real-time Timer
Static Memory Controller
Serial Peripheral Interface
Synchronous Serial Controller
Supply Controller
Timer Counter
Two-wire Interface
Universal Asynchronous Receiver Transmitter
USB Device Port
Universal Synchronous Asynchronous Receiver Transmitter
Watchdog Timer
►
SAM3S8B defin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3S8C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3SD8B defin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3SD8C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
Analog-to-digital Converter
Analog-to-Digital-Converter 12bits
Chip Identifier
DMA Controller
Embedded Flash Controller
General Purpose Backup Register
High Speed MultiMedia Card Interface
AHB Bus Matrix
Peripheral DMA Controller
Parallel Input/Output Controller
Power Management Controller
Pulse Width Modulation Controller
Reset Controller
Real-time Clock
Real-time Timer
Static Memory Controller
Serial Peripheral Interface
Synchronous Serial Controller
Supply Controller
Timer Counter
Two-wire Interface
Universal Asynchronous Receiver Transmitter
USB High Speed Device Port
Universal Synchronous Asynchronous Receiver Transmitter
Watchdog Timer
►
SAM3U1C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3U1E defin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3U2C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3U2E defin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3U4C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3U4E defin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
Analog-to-digital Converter
Controller Area Network
Chip Identifier
Digital-to-Analog Converter Controller
DMA Controller
Embedded Flash Controller
Ethernet MAC 10/100
General Purpose Backup Register
High Speed MultiMedia Card Interface
AHB Bus Matrix
Peripheral DMA Controller
Parallel Input/Output Controller
Power Management Controller
Pulse Width Modulation Controller
Reset Controller
Real-time Clock
Real-time Timer
SDRAM Controller
Static Memory Controller
Serial Peripheral Interface
Synchronous Serial Controller
Supply Controller
Timer Counter
True Random Number Generator
Two-wire Interface
Universal Asynchronous Receiver Transmitter
USB On-The-Go Interface
Universal Synchronous Asynchronous Receiver Transmitter
Watchdog Timer
►
SAM3A4C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3A8C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3X4C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3X4E defin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3X8C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3X8E defin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M3X8H defin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
Analog Comparator Controller
Analog-to-digital Converter
Chip Identifier
Cyclic Redundancy Check Calculation Unit
Digital-to-Analog Converter Controller
Embedded Flash Controller
General Purpose Backup Register
High Speed MultiMedia Card Interface
AHB Bus Matrix
Peripheral DMA Controller
Parallel Input/Output Controller
Power Management Controller
Pulse Width Modulation Controller
Reset Controller
Real-time Clock
Real-time Timer
Static Memory Controller
Serial Peripheral Interface
Synchronous Serial Controller
Supply Controller
Timer Counter
Two-wire Interface
Universal Asynchronous Receiver Transmitter
USB Device Port
Universal Synchronous Asynchronous Receiver Transmitter
Watchdog Timer
►
SAM4S16B defin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M4S16C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M4S8B defin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
SAM4S8C definitions
CMSIS Definitions
Peripheral Software API
Registers Access Definitions
Peripheral Ids Definitions
Peripheral Base Address Definitions
Peripheral Pio Definitions
►
Interrupt_group
Interrupt_deprecated_group
Working with PWM
Working with RTC
Working with RTT
Working with SPI
Working with TWI
Working with USART
Working with WDT
Generated by
1.8.11